Transat Distribution expands marketing team

Transat Distribution Canada (TDC) has announced three new additions to its marketing team. Michelle Armstrong (pictured on the left) joins the team as manager, Groups and Special Programs. Most recently with Transat Tours Canada, Armstrong has the experience in both the groups and sales teams, which will bring the expertise and business building skills imperative to expanding this important market for TDC. She will be responsible for growing the groups engagement across the network, the 3rd Annual Groups Academy as well as managing TDC’s Star Traveller best customer program. TDC also has a new cruise team, featuring Veronique Savoie (pictured at the right) as manager, Cruise Products. Savoie has experience both in TDC marketing on the CRM team as well as the Transat Tours national accounts team and was one of TDC’s hosts on their most recent Cruise Academy. She will execute the 2013 Cruise Academy, work with the network to increase support of TDC’s Sail Away block space program and oversee the day-to-day relationships with TDC’s cruise partners. Geneviève Naud (centre) joins Savoie as administrator, Cruise Desk and will be responsible for the maintenance of the Sail Away program as well as cruise support and communications to the TDC network. Naud joins TDC from Transat Tours where she worked in Cruise Sales and Customer Service. Savoie and Naud will be based in TDC’s Montreal head office, while Armstrong will be based in the Toronto office.
